New England Mint charging me without submitting a completed order

Last week I saw these Two dollar bills on TV and thought of my Father. I went to the website and began an order (this was the only way to get through all the information to find out how much they cost) After clicking through the various pages I came to a total of $119.50. I decided, Heck NO, and closed the website. TODAY I look at my bank account online and see that The New England Mint and Coins have charged my bank account twice, once for $26.90 and once for $92.60! After much searching I found an 800 number and called about this. I told the operator that I never ordered this and he said "Yes you did, I have an order here on my screen" I said I DID NOT, I exited the site once I saw how much the bills would be, I NEVER hit Submit! He said "You do not have to hit submit, by entering information it completes your order" WHAT? Are you kidding me? I told him that was illegal and I would stop payment on that order. He said the order had been shipped and I could return it but it was a completed order by their standards. How can that be? Beware, do not even go to their website. It has to be illegal for a company to charge you without you actually agreeing to purchase something from them.

Now they do not charge until products ship thats due to the company being idiots and never making the product before they sell it.. So Obama coins! There not in stock ... they use excuses like its a 3 step process to make the coin etc.. Bottom line a company should not be selling something that cannot ship with in 3 days ... If you order cars from the website it does not mean your mustang etc is available in stock! also they use virtual fox pro v 9 which loses customers orders and charges people twice etc. Also beware if you use a credit card your whole number is on file with the expiration date meaning any rep can use that info and steal your credit..

To make matter worse Peter Kessen the office manager at 22 south smith street in norwalk ct and lipenwald is the real companies name has been warned by me and customers that illegal stuff was going on!
